Horizon House, Inc. is a nationally recognized provider of services to adults with support needs due to developmental disabilities, behavioral health issues, and substance abuse. Horizon House is Pennsylvania's oldest psychiatric rehabilitation agency. Since 1952, we have been dedicated to helping people with mental illness, drug and alcohol addictions, developmental/intellectual disabilities, and homelessness to stabilize their lives and to help them live as independently as possible in the community. With over 100 locations throughout South and North Eastern Pennsylvania and the state of Delaware, Horizon House provides services to a diverse population focusing on individual strength and choice. We are seeking a full time Housing Resource Specialist to assist participants with maintaining housing resources; and promoting independent living.

Additional responsibilities include the following: Assist with source marketing affordable apartments for independent living. Responsibilities include record-keeping, and may assist with lease renewals, budgets, implementation and management of information systems related to housing. Assist participants in maintaining clean safe apartments. May assist with cleaning, purchase of furnishings and procuring necessities (e.g., telephone, bedding, dishes, cleaning supplies, etc.). Responsible for site inspections including Home Safety Checklist form for all leased properties. Complete and submit timely reports. Responsible for assisting with housing operations for program apartment management including; 90 certifications and recertification of residents for subsidies, collecting of rents, data entry, preparing governmental, financial and occupancy reports, evictions, inspections upon move-outs. Responsible for compliance on all governmental housing regulations and issues such as HUD, RDA State, Local and Federal. Responsible for lease management and monitoring.
